How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Southwest Tallahassee?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Southwest Tallahassee Studio Apartments | $1,165 | $699 | $1,815 |
| Southwest Tallahassee 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,213 | $305 | $2,500 |
| Southwest Tallahassee 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,370 | $599 | $3,659 |
| Southwest Tallahassee 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,431 | $549 | $3,935 |
| Southwest Tallahassee 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,203 | $399 | $9,227 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Southwest Tallahassee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in Southwest Tallahassee?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in Southwest Tallahassee with Washer/Dryer is at Jackson Forest Apartments listed at $305.
How much is the average rent for Southwest Tallahassee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in Southwest Tallahassee with Washer/Dryer is $1,263.
What is the largest Southwest Tallahassee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in Southwest Tallahassee is a 2,279 square feet unit starting from $1,540 at Lakeside at Southwood.
What is the average size for Southwest Tallahassee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in Southwest Tallahassee is currently at 825 sq ft.
